Spring and Summer 2009 will likely go down in the Real Estate Annuls as
"that great time for BUYERS"

 

And while it's true that 2010 may bring equal if not 'better' incentives for buyers if certain proposed extensions of the Federal Home Buyer Tax Credit are passed, there may be some downsides to waiting to make a move.

Right now, home prices have fallen to 3-5 year lows, there is still $8,000 free cash for qualifying first time buyers, sellers are still willing to negotiate, sometimes adding items or incentives to the deal, and after the sharp spike in mortgage rates last month, even those rates have in fact pulled back to some of the lowest rates we may ever see in our lifetime.

 

 

So with all these things still on the table, the buyers who are still on the fence, may find themselves looking back at 2009 with slight regret if they dont go after that great new home before December 1st.


Why December 1st ? Well that's the expiration date for the first $8,000 tax credit program, and although it may be extended - it also may not !

So if you or someone you know is contemplating whether to go for that new purchase in the near future, or if you should wait another year, it may pay not to procrastinate any longer, as the end of summer deals where sellers are concerned to hold on to their listings through the end of the year, could unveil some outstanding opportunities for buying deals !
